Working Mothers: These Are the Rights Granted to Them by Peruvian Law

Summary by rpp.pe
With regard to Mother's Day, it is a reality that many women must devote themselves to their children and also work in order to achieve family support as well as their professional development.In the labour market, the presence of women has grown and, in view of this situation, the legislation recognizes and protects various rights for working mothers, especially during pregnancy, post-partum and breastfeeding.
